Laboratory assessment of different botanical extracts and cypermethrin against insect pests

Journal of Entomology and Zoology Studies · 2015 · Vol. 3(5) · pp. 84–88

Abstract

Different botanical extract contains promising pest control substances which are effective against many economically important insects pest of crop and store grain pests. So a comparative study was conducted to assess the contact toxicities of Cypermethrin against important stored products insects, Sitophilus oryzae, the rice weevil, and Tribolium castaneum, the rust red flour and 4 th instar larvae of Culex pipen. The rice weevil, Sitophilus oryzae were more susceptible than T. casteneum and rust red flour beetle, with LC50 values of 0.05% and 0.09% respectively. Aqueous extract of Vitex negundo showed moderate activity against T. castaneum and non significant activity against S. oryzae. The extracts of Nepeta Clarkei showed activity against the 4 th instar larvae of Culex pipien with LC50 value of (1.5%). Similarly, effects of Vitex negundo against Culex pipien larvae were not significant. Larvicidal effects of these botanicals were considered to warrant further research into their potential for commercial use.
